The Opta Stat:
Only Crystal Palace's Premier League games (71) have seen fewer goals this season than Sunderland's (76), with their 4-3 defeat to Aston Villa last time out making up 9% of the goals scored in games involving the Black Cats in 2025-26.
Nottingham Forest are unbeaten in their last five Premier League matches (W2 D3), their best run of the season. They last had a longer run across December and January last season (eight games).

The Opta Stat:
Aston Villa have won their last six Premier League games against Fulham, since a 3-0 loss in October 2022. Fulham have failed to score in four of their last five Premier League matches, as many as in their previous 25 combined. They've had 71 shots over these five games and scored just three times, a conversion of 4.2%.

The Opta Stat:
Liverpool's Mohamed Salah has scored in each of his last three Premier League starts (three goals), having only scored two goals in his previous 14 starts. He'll be 33 years and 314 days on the day of this game, with Cristiano Ronaldo the last player that old to score in four starts in a row in the competition (37 years, 86 days in May 2022).

The Opta Stat:
Following their 2-1 win at St James' Park in September, Arsenal are looking to complete the league double over Newcastle for the first time since 2020-21.
Newcastle are winless in their last 13 Premier League away games against Arsenal (D1 L12), and have scored just one goal in their last nine visits to the Emirates Stadium.

The Opta Stat:
Since losing 1-0 to Everton in November, Manchester United have scored in 21 consecutive Premier League matches. It's their longest scoring run since Alex Ferguson retired - they last scored in that many in a row
between November 2012 and April 2013 (23).
Manchester United lost 2-1 to Leeds United in their last home Premier league match, but they haven't suffered consecutive home league defeats since May 2025.
